Optical Networking Market is anticipated to expand from $24.5 billion in 2024 to $57.8 billion by 2034, growing at a CAGR of approximately 9%. The Optical Networking Market encompasses technologies and solutions that facilitate high-speed data transmission over optical fibers. This market includes components such as optical fibers, switches, and transceivers, enabling efficient communication across vast distances with minimal latency. As demand for bandwidth-intensive applications rises, driven by cloud computing and IoT proliferation, innovations in wavelength division multiplexing and coherent optics are pivotal. The market is poised for growth, supported by the increasing need for robust network infrastructure to handle surging internet traffic and data center expansions.
The Optical Networking Market is experiencing significant growth, driven by the increasing demand for high-speed data transmission and enhanced network connectivity. Within this market, the Wavelength Division Multiplexing (WDM) segment stands out, particularly Dense Wavelength Division Multiplexing (DWDM), due to its ability to maximize bandwidth efficiency. Following closely is the Fiber Channel segment, which is gaining prominence for its high-speed data transfer capabilities, crucial for data-intensive applications. The passive optical network (PON) sub-segment is also witnessing notable growth, propelled by the rising adoption of fiber-to-the-home (FTTH) solutions. As enterprises seek to future-proof their networks, the integration of advanced optical components, such as coherent optics and reconfigurable optical add-drop multiplexers (ROADMs), is becoming increasingly prevalent. The demand for enhanced network security and reliability further drives innovation in this sector, with a focus on developing robust, scalable optical networking solutions.

Tariff Impact:
Global tariffs and geopolitical tensions are significantly influencing the Optical Networking Market, particularly in East Asia. Japan and South Korea are enhancing investments in domestic optical technologies to mitigate tariff impacts and ensure supply chain resilience. China, facing export restrictions, is accelerating its efforts towards self-sufficiency in optical components, while Taiwan remains a pivotal player in optical network equipment manufacturing, yet remains vulnerable to geopolitical tensions. The optical networking market is experiencing robust expansion, driven by the escalating demand for high-speed internet and data services. This surge is primarily fueled by the proliferation of connected devices and the exponential growth of data traffic. As a result, telecommunication companies are investing heavily in upgrading their infrastructure to support advanced optical networks. Key trends include the transition towards 5G networks, which are necessitating enhanced optical fiber deployment to meet bandwidth requirements. Additionally, the integration of artificial intelligence and machine learning in network management is optimizing performance and reducing operational costs. Moreover, the advent of smart cities and the Internet of Things (IoT) is further propelling the need for efficient optical networking solutions. Drivers of this market also encompass the increasing adoption of cloud-based services and data centers, which demand robust and scalable optical networks. Furthermore, the emphasis on energy-efficient and sustainable networking solutions is fostering innovation in optical technologies. Opportunities abound in emerging markets where digital transformation initiatives are underway, presenting a fertile ground for optical network expansion. Companies that can deliver cutting-edge, cost-effective solutions are poised to capture significant market share, particularly in regions with burgeoning digital infrastructure needs.
